Scientists Discover 'Brake Zones' Preventing Massive Earthquakes Near Ecuador
Underwater fault near Ecuador found to have mechanisms that stop large earthquakes.
Source: Science DailyScientists have discovered 'brake zones' in an underwater fault near Ecuador. This fault has been producing similar magnitude 6 earthquakes every 5-6 years. Researchers believe that seawater and unique rock structures in these zones prevent quakes from becoming larger. This discovery was made using detailed seafloor recordings. Understanding these mechanisms could help in better predicting and understanding earthquake behavior globally.
- The fault is located underwater near Ecuador and has been active for decades.
- It consistently produces earthquakes of approximately magnitude 6 every five to six years.
- The 'brake zones' are areas where seawater interacts with unusual rock structures.
- These interactions are believed to be responsible for stopping the earthquakes from escalating to higher magnitudes.
- The findings are based on ultra-detailed seafloor recordings that captured fault behavior before and after major seismic events.
An earthquake is the shaking of the Earth's surface caused by a sudden release of energy in the Earth's lithosphere that creates seismic waves. They can range from weak tremors to violent shocks capable of destroying cities.
A fault line is a fracture or zone of fractures between two blocks of rock. Faults allow the blocks to move relative to each other. This movement can be sudden, causing earthquakes, or gradual, known as creep.
Seismology is the scientific study of earthquakes and the propagation of elastic waves through the Earth or through other planet-like bodies. It also includes the study of seismic sources, such as volcanic, tectonic, and artificial processes.
